This invention relates to improvements in
means for inserting and removing screws, bolts
and nuts, and is equally applicable for either of
such operations merely by selecting and applying
a socket suited to the speci?c operation and the
element to be inserted or removed. The invention
is equally adapted for operation on wood screws,
metal screws with round, square, hexagonal or
other forms of heads and nuts of various shapes,
and will simultaneously hold a screw with a
washer next to the head.

Releasably securable on the lower end of the
main sleeve is a socket 30 which has openings
3| through which the spring ?ngers 23 engage
the screw head or nut 32; this socket being formed
to ?t over the speci?c head or nut to be operated
upon, and having a hub 33 provided with an
annular_ groove 34 in which a spring wire re
